Shanty Town is a small, unincorporated community located in the state of Minnesota, United States. It is found within Olmsted County, specifically in Salem Township. This community is situated close to the town of Byron.
What is Shanty Town?
Shanty Town is known as an unincorporated community. This means it is a group of homes and buildings that are not officially a city or a town. It does not have its own local government, like a mayor or a city council. Instead, it is governed by the larger area it is part of, which is Salem Township.
Where is Shanty Town Located?
This community is found in the southeastern part of Minnesota. It is in Olmsted County, which is known for its farming areas and natural beauty. Shanty Town is located along Olmsted County Road 150. This road is near 35th Street SW. The area is mostly rural, meaning it has more open land and fewer large buildings.
What is an Unincorporated Community?
An unincorporated community is a place where people live together, but it's not set up as its own official city or town.
- It does not have its own local government.
- Services like roads and police are usually managed by the county or township.
- People living there still follow state and county laws.
- These communities often grow over time without formal planning.
